Food trucks public lottery process workshop
This one-day workshop is intended to provide the preparation required for you to participate in the City of Boston's yearly Food Truck Lottery for public sites.
We will cover the permitting and licensing requirements needed to participate in the food truck lottery.
This informational session will cover the following:
- understanding public vs. private food truck locations
- the lottery and selection process for assignment of public food truck sites
- public food truck schedules for all sites, and
- permitting and licensing renewal requirements.
We designed the Economic Development Center to directly engage with residents and businesses. We want to build pathways to wealth building, and connect you with opportunities to grow and thrive. All workshops are free and open to the public, but require registration.
All workshops include:
- food
- networking opportunities
- interpretive services (upon request), and
- a child-friendly environment.

Conservation Commission hearing
In accordance with the Massachusetts Wetlands Protection Act, M.G.L. Chapter 131, Section 40, the Boston Conservation Commission will hold a public hearing in Boston City Hall, Piemonte Room, at 6:00 p.m. on November 20, 2019 to review the following projects to determine what conditions, if any, the Commission will impose in order to protect the interests of the public and private water supply, ground water, prevention of pollution, flood control, prevention of storm damage, protection of fisheries and land containing shellfish, and protection of wildlife habitat.
